Scotland's Scott dips toes in Phelps territory

Scottish flier Duncan Scott, who captured a stunning Commonwealth Games 100 metres freestyle gold at the weekend, stepped out of his comfort zone to reach Tuesday's 200m individual medley final. The 20-year-old won his heat in the fourth fastest time overall on the final day of the Gold Coast swimming in his first attempt at an event Michael Phelps used to own, bagging gold at the last four Olympics. "I had a day off yesterday to get my head together, put the 100m free to the side and try and step up and do something new," Scott told AFP after clocking two minutes, 0.44 seconds. "I've never competed in this event, I'm learning every time I do it," he added, after finishing behind Aussies Mitch Larkin and Clyde Lewis and countryman Daniel Wallace on the time sheets. FIFA committee begins tour of North America 2026 bid

A FIFA evaluation committee launched a five-day inspection tour of the United States, Canada and Mexico on Monday as the bidding battle for the 2026 World Cup enters the home straight. With just over two months to go before the vote that will decide the hosts for the finals in eight years time, the FIFA delegation kicked off its North American visit in Mexico City. The delegation will inspect an array of proposed facilities for the 2026 World Cup, including stadiums, training facilities and potential team base camps. FIFA officials will visit Atlanta, Toronto, New York and New Jersey during the trip, which wraps up on Friday. The North American joint bid is widely seen as the front-runner for the 2026 race, with Morocco the only other candidate for the expanded 48-team tournament. Secret of Indian lifters' golden run: German supplements, 500+ dope tests each year

Over 500 dope tests every year in the last four years, specialised diet and nutritional supplements only from Germany -- these are the ingredients that went into the Indian weightlifters' sensational haul of five gold medals at the 21st Commonwealth Games here. The Indian weightlifting team will be heading back home tomorrow with five gold, two silver and as many bronze, topping the medals tally in the sport. This, despite the fact that the team did not have access to a full-time physio for the entire duration of the Games and almost every member of the squad carried niggles of various degrees. Add to this, they did not have a single coach to attend to them during training sessions as the three travelling coaches were held up at the competition venue everyday. "It has been a performance which has been in the making for the last four years. We made certain structural changes to the way weightlifters trained. Harmanpreet's brace guides India into CWG hockey semifinals

A profligate Indian hockey team huffed and puffed into the Commonwealth Games semifinals after beating lower-ranked Malaysia 2-1 in a draining Pool B encounter here today. Drag Flick specialist Harmanpreet Singh (3rd minute and 44th minute) scored twice from penalty corners to steer India to the win. Faizal Saari (16th minute) pulled off the lone goal for Malaysia. India earned as many as nine penalty corners during the match, the first of which came just two minutes into the game. Harmanpreet converted it to give the team early advantage. The Malaysians claimed one of their own in the sixth minute but Razie Rahim missed out on the opportunity to equalise for his team. However, Malaysia did not have to wait too long to put themselves on the scoreboard as Faizal Saari sounded the board with a field goal in the 16th minute. IPLT20: Sunrisers Hyderabad defeat Rajasthan Royals by 9 wickets

In the fourth match of Indian Premier League, Sunrisers Hyderabad (SRH) comfortably defeated Rajasthan Royals with 9 wickets to spare, here at the Rajiv Gandhi International Stadium on Monday.Shikhar Dhawan led the SRH to victory with his unbeaten 77, which included 13 fours and 1 six. He was well supported by skipper Kane Williamson, who also remained not out on 36.Chasing a low target of 126, the SRH did not get a desired start as Wriddhiman Saha was dismissed by Jaydev Unadkat in the second over. However, Dhawan made his intentions clear from the get go.To stop Dhawan's juggernaut, RR's captain Ajinkya Rahane used seven different bowlers, but to no avail the southpaw and the New Zealander chased the target in 15.5 overs with 25 balls to spare.Earlier, a disciplined bowling by the SRH limited the RR to 125/9 in their 20 overs. Siddarth Kaul stood out with his stellar performance -2/17 in his four overs.
